Sam hammam revealed his admiration of Dennis Wise's achievements as Millwall chief in April 2004 on the eveĀ of the Bluebirds's clash with the Lions at the Den.Wise has just taken the unfashionable London club to the FA Cup final and they were also chasing a play-off spot in what is now the Championship.

'Dennis is not the wild man people think he is. He can lose his rag, but only on the spur of the moment,' said Hammam at the time.

'Away from the pitch he is very studiousĀ about the game. He is level-headed and his preparations are meticulous.

'I am not surprised he is doing so well as a manager. I always thought he would make it in management. I am delighted for Dennis because he is very special and dear to me.

'Dennis' character is suited to management. He has the basic qualities you need - intelligence and leadership.

'He has also worked for a number of very good managers during his career.

'Also, he has a good football brain on him. Even as a young man, when he came to me at Wimbledon as an 18-year-old, he was quite perceptive.

'There were many players at Wimbledon with me who had the potential to become managers and Dennis was one of them.'
